Abstract

The present invention discloses a kind of mobile terminal touch control gesture recognition methods, mobile terminal and computer-readable recording medium, the present invention is by gathering first touch control gesture information of the mobile terminal on the first touch-screen, all first touch control gesture information of collection are handled, obtain the characteristics of image of the touch control gesture of operating personnel first, by the characteristics of image of first touch control gesture accurately to identify first touch control gesture, the method of the present invention is simple, and it can accurately obtain the touch control gesture of mobile terminal, consequently facilitating operating personnel or user carry out more preferable management and control according to touch control gesture to mobile terminal, and then greatly improve Consumer's Experience.

Background technology
As various mobile terminals are increasingly popularized, requirement of the user to the various functions of mobile terminal also more and more higher. However, traditional mobile terminal is substantially according to gravity sensing come control operation system, and gravity sensing control operation system, Often when user carelessly rocks, there is situation about being converted back and forth between transverse screen and portrait layout, although Ye You operators propose By the touch control gesture of user more accurately to control the operating system of mobile terminal, but existing method can not accurately Obtain the touch control gesture of user, from so that reduce Consumer's Experience.

As shown in figure 3, the embodiment provides a kind of mobile terminal touch control gesture recognition methods, including:
S31, first touch control gesture information of the mobile terminal on the first touch-screen is gathered at least once;
S32, all first touch control gesture information of collection are handled, obtain the figure of the touch control gesture of operating personnel first As feature, the characteristics of image of first touch control gesture is used to identify first touch control gesture.
Wherein, all first touch control gesture information of collection are handled, be specifically as follows:Mobile terminal multi collect Same touch control gesture, the touch control gesture gathered each time is formed into picture, to obtain the pictures that a large amount of pictures form, the picture Collect the features training that the touch control gesture is identified for (but being not limited only to), ultimately form the characteristics of image of the touch control gesture, the figure As feature can be stored in mobile terminal.When mobile terminal is by storing the characteristics of image of each different touch control gestures with upper type Afterwards, the touch control gesture different available for match cognization user, i.e. operator scheme.That is, it is provided in an embodiment of the present invention a kind of mobile Terminal touch control gesture recognition methods, by gathering first touch control gesture information of the mobile terminal on the first touch-screen, to collection All first touch control gesture information handled, obtain the characteristics of image of the touch control gesture of operating personnel first, pass through described For the characteristics of image of one touch control gesture accurately to identify first touch control gesture, method of the invention is simple, and can be accurate The touch control gesture of mobile terminal is obtained, consequently facilitating operating personnel or user are carried out more preferably according to touch control gesture to mobile terminal Management and control, and then greatly improve Consumer's Experience.
On the whole, it is of the invention by synthesizing images of gestures according to the touch control gesture information gathered on the first touch-screen, and The current operator scheme of mobile terminal is accurately determined according to the characteristics of image of touch control gesture, in order to operating personnel or user More preferable management and control is carried out to mobile terminal, for example, in the case of it is determined that user gesture does not become, makes mobile terminal without transverse screen Switching between portrait layout, influence Consumer's Experience to avoid converting back and forth between unnecessary transverse screen and portrait layout.
It should be noted that the embodiment of the present invention is to be directed to dual-screen mobile terminal, first touch-screen is mobile terminal Backside touch screen, i.e. the mobile terminal back side black and white electronic ink water bottle, second touch-screen be mobile terminal front touch Screen, the i.e. positive colorful display screen of mobile terminal.
The present invention is according under different operator schemes, touch-control that the touch area of user's palm and backside touch screen is formed Images of gestures takes on a different character, by the related algorithm of image recognition to the touch control gesture figure that is formed under different operation modes As the extraction of the characteristics of image that carries out touch control gesture, effectively to distinguish the presently used operator scheme of user, and according to working as Preceding operator scheme is optimized accordingly to the operating system of mobile terminal, and Consumer's Experience is improved so as to further realize.

As shown in figure 4, it is operation scenario schematic diagram under right hand grip state.Now, palm large area and backside touch screen Contact, the now touch control gesture information of palm and backside touch screen can be obtained by capturing backside touch screen sensor information.It is left Under hand gripping and hands grasping state similarly.Its difference is, under different operation modes, the Touch Zone of palm and backside touch screen Domain takes on a different character.
As shown in figure 5, to handle images of gestures schematic diagram corresponding to obtained Fig. 4, when gripping mobile terminal due to user, The habitual bending of finger, so finger fault-layer-phenomenon occurs in image.

Fig. 7 is backside touch screen acquisition interface schematic diagram provided in an embodiment of the present invention, as shown in fig. 7, the interface not with It is a blank interface when interaction occurs for IMAQ personnel, only prompts whether Bluetooth communication establishes connection, when receiving touch-control hand During gesture information, touch control gesture information is gathered by backside touch screen sensor.
Fig. 8 is that guide provided in an embodiment of the present invention prompts operating personnel's interface schematic diagram of completion operator scheme, such as Fig. 8 It is shown, under each operator scheme, prompt the set operating area for the operation and operation that need to currently perform.Click on and grasp such as the right hand Make, user need to be prompted to grip mobile terminal with the right hand, perform clicking operation, and prompt the user position clicked on, other operation moulds It is similar under formula.After user touches interface, prompting frame disappears, and user can be gently sliding etc. in the set operation of interface execution, or left and right Switch the touch control gesture information gathering under interface progress different operation modes.
When it is implemented, all first touch control gesture information of described pair of collection are handled, operating personnel first are obtained After the characteristics of image of touch control gesture, in addition to:
Judge whether the characteristics of image of first touch control gesture is effective, if it is, according to first touch control gesture Characteristics of image determine the operator scheme of the operating personnel on the mobile terminal.
That is, it is of the invention by judging whether touch control gesture image is effective, to avoid invalid images of gestures to behaviour Make the influence of system.
Judge whether the images of gestures effectively specifically includes when it is implemented, of the present invention:Judge that described first touches The similar probability of the characteristics of image of the characteristics of image typical touch control gesture corresponding with each operator scheme of gesture is controlled, when the probability Respectively less than default probability threshold value when, it is determined that the characteristics of image of first touch control gesture is invalid, otherwise, it determines described first The characteristics of image of touch control gesture is effective.
That is, the embodiment of the present invention passes through the characteristics of image of current touch control gesture is corresponding with each operator scheme typical The characteristics of image of touch control gesture carries out the rate of exchange, probability similar therebetween is judged, when the probability is respectively less than default probability threshold During value, it is determined that gesture effective image before deserving, otherwise, then the images of gestures is effective.
Specifically, the present invention can be directed to the image spy that each operator scheme sets a corresponding typical touch control gesture Sign, naturally it is also possible to the characteristics of image of multiple typical touch control gestures is set as desired for some or all operator schemes, The characteristics of image of the typical touch control gesture includes typical hand-type feature of corresponding operator scheme etc., according to the image of touch control gesture Feature is compared with the characteristics of image of default typical touch control gesture, it is determined that the two similar probability, for example, specifically comparing When, the touch control gesture picture that will be obtained according to touch control gesture information processing, by the touch control gesture picture and typical touch control gesture figure Typical touch control gesture feature as in is compared one by one, when not detecting typical touch control gesture image in touch control gesture picture In touch-control hand-type feature, then judge that the touch control gesture picture probability similar with the typical touch control gesture image by compared with is small, Conversely, then judge that the two similar probability is higher.
When it is implemented, methods described of the embodiment of the present invention may also include:The image of first touch control gesture is carried out Preserve, obtain touch control gesture image set, by learning to the touch control gesture image set, the image for establishing touch control gesture is special Corresponding relation between sign and operator scheme.
That is, the embodiment of the present invention is directed under different operator schemes, the touch-control of user's palm and backside touch screen The different characteristic for the image that region is formed, the touch control gesture image is preserved, touch control gesture image set is obtained, passes through Image recognition related algorithm is identified and classified to the different gesture features in touch control gesture image set, establishes touch control gesture figure The corresponding relation between gesture feature and operator scheme as in so that subsequently can accurately be obtained according to images of gestures current Operator scheme.
Detailed explanation and illustration will be carried out to method of the present invention by a specific example below:
The embodiment of the present invention guides operating personnel to carry out the behaviour under each operator scheme by IMAQ APP form Make, i.e., the present invention is carried out on the mobile terminal accordingly by IMAQ APP display reminding information, guiding operating personnel Operator scheme operation.During operating personnel perform associative operation under each pattern, the hand of grasping manipulation personnel The touch control gesture image of the palm and backside touch screen, and according to current operator scheme and operating time, to the touch-control hand grabbed Gesture image is named and preserved.
The IMAQ APP of the embodiment of the present invention mainly realizes two functions, including prompting and guiding function and touch control gesture Information collection function.
The prompting and guiding function of the embodiment of the present invention is to prompt operating personnel in each mode of operation by display screen Make, such as prompt the currently used left and right/right hand of operating personnel/hands grasping mobile terminal device, and prompt operating personnel current The operator scheme to be carried out, such as left hand click, right hand slip etc.;And for clicking operation, it can be carried in the display screen Show the number of the position clicked on needed for operating personnel and click;For slide, operating personnel can be prompted in the display screen The region of required slip and the length of slip, time etc.;For continuous word input operation, can prompt to grasp in the display screen Make word for continuously being inputted needed for personnel etc..
The touch control gesture information collection function of the embodiment of the present invention includes:When mobile terminal detects the operation of operating personnel Afterwards, then the touch control gesture information of acquisition operations personnel palm and backside touch screen, due to deploying big quantity sensor in touch-screen Operating personnel capture operating personnel's touch control gesture information, can be based on sensor information and (include but is not limited to palm and touch-screen The sensor of binding face carries out the collection of touch control gesture information), the touch control gesture of acquisition operating personnel's palm and backside touch screen Information;
Mobile terminal calls OpenGL correlation API according to the sensing data collected, draws touch control gesture image, After drawing successfully, Effective judgement is carried out to the touch control gesture image, or the touch control gesture image drawn can also be supplied Operating personnel's preview, to judge the validity of the primary images of gestures;
If effectively, the image of capture is named and preserved according to current mode and time, such as right_ click_2017_01_23_11_30_25_023;
Operating personnel are guided to re-start collection under current mode if invalid.
User can under same operator scheme multiple touch control gesture pictures of continuous acquisition;
The pictures that the present invention can form a large amount of touch-control pictures of acquisition, the touch-control picture can be used for (but being not limited only to) Features training of operating personnel's operator scheme etc. is identified, and for identifying the operator scheme of true operation personnel, and then optimize system System, lift Consumer's Experience.
The operator scheme includes but are not limited to:
Under vertical screen mode:
1) right hand is clicked on:I.e. IMAQ personnel only grip mobile terminal device with the right hand, and click is performed on screen Operation;
2) right hand slides:I.e. IMAQ personnel only grip mobile terminal device with the right hand, and slip is performed on screen Operation;
3) right hand inputs:I.e. IMAQ personnel only grip mobile terminal device with the right hand, and are performed continuously on screen Word input operation;
4) left hand is clicked on:I.e. IMAQ personnel only use left-handed mobile terminal device, and click is performed on screen Operation;
5) left hand slides:I.e. IMAQ personnel only use left-handed mobile terminal device, and slip is performed on screen Operation;
6) left hand inputs:I.e. IMAQ personnel only use left-handed mobile terminal device, and are performed continuously on screen Word input operation;
7) both hands are clicked on:I.e. IMAQ personnel with the hands grip mobile terminal device, and are performed on screen and click on behaviour Make;
8) both hands slide:I.e. IMAQ personnel with the hands grip mobile terminal device, and are performed on screen and slide behaviour Make;
9) both hands input:I.e. IMAQ personnel with the hands grip mobile terminal device, and are performed continuously on screen Word input operation;
Under transverse screen mode:
1) right hand is clicked on:I.e. IMAQ personnel only grip mobile terminal device with the right hand, and click is performed on screen Operation;
2) right hand slides:I.e. IMAQ personnel only grip mobile terminal device with the right hand, and slip is performed on screen Operation;
3) right hand inputs:I.e. IMAQ personnel only grip mobile terminal device with the right hand, and are performed continuously on screen Word input operation;
4) left hand is clicked on:I.e. IMAQ personnel only use left-handed mobile terminal device, and click is performed on screen Operation;
5) left hand slides:I.e. IMAQ personnel only use left-handed mobile terminal device, and slip is performed on screen Operation;
6) left hand inputs:I.e. IMAQ personnel only use left-handed mobile terminal device, and are performed continuously on screen Word input operation;
7) both hands are clicked on:I.e. IMAQ personnel with the hands grip mobile terminal device, and are performed on screen and click on behaviour Make;
8) both hands slide:I.e. IMAQ personnel with the hands grip mobile terminal device, and are performed on screen and slide behaviour Make;
9) both hands input:I.e. IMAQ personnel with the hands grip mobile terminal device, and are performed continuously on screen Word input operation.
